The Best Age for a Mommy Makeover: When Should You Consider It?
Mommy makeover procedures have become increasingly popular among women looking to restore their bodies after childbirth. However, determining the best age for a mommy makeover is crucial to ensure optimal results and recovery. Various factors play a role in deciding when to undergo this transformative journey.
The term "mommy makeover" typically refers to a combination of cosmetic surgeries aimed at correcting changes to a woman's body after pregnancy. This often includes breast augmentation or lifts, tummy tucks, and liposuction. The decision to consider a mommy makeover can depend on factors such as age, physical health, and personal readiness.
Age Considerations for a Mommy Makeover
While there is no one-size-fits-all answer for the best age to get a mommy makeover, many women between the ages of 30 and 50 find themselves as prime candidates. Here are some age-related factors to consider:
In Your 30s
Women in their 30s often begin to notice the physical changes brought on by pregnancy. This can include sagging breasts and abdominal changes. During this period, many women also feel ready to embark on a mommy makeover due to their family planning being complete. It is generally recommended to wait until you are done having children, as future pregnancies can reverse the results of your surgery.
In Your 40s
As women enter their 40s, hormonal changes take place that can affect skin elasticity and fat distribution. A mommy makeover can be particularly appealing during this decade, as many women desire to regain their pre-pregnancy figures. In this age group, health factors such as lifestyle, weight, and pre-existing medical conditions should be discussed with a qualified surgeon.
In Your 50s
Women in their 50s may still consider a mommy makeover, especially if they are in good health. The decision should be made with careful consideration, as recovery may take a bit longer in this age group. It’s essential to consult with a board-certified plastic surgeon who can provide guidance tailored to your health and goals.
Factors to Consider Beyond Age
While age is a significant factor, several other considerations also play a vital role in the decision to undergo a mommy makeover:
Physical Health
Your overall health is one of the most crucial factors. Ideal candidates should be at or near their ideal weight and have a stable health status. Conditions such as diabetes, heart disease, or obesity can complicate surgery and recovery.
Emotional Readiness
Emotional readiness is equally important. A mommy makeover is not just a physical transformation; it's also a psychological one. Ensuring your mental health is stable and that you have support from family and friends is essential for enduring the recovery process.
Family Planning
Consider your future family plans. It's generally advised to wait until you are finished having children before getting a mommy makeover. Subsequent pregnancies can impact the results, leading to another round of procedures.
